  7. D

    spash and go middle grit for work

    I have chosera 1k and 2k, and shapton glass 2k in this area. I like chosera 2k best, but it depend on your knives. SG 2000 is really good on some stainless steel.

    Best S&G midgrit synthetic?

    The stone I usually pick up when I need something in this grit area is the Chosera 2K. Likes it very well for carbon. Also has SG2000, which is used for hard stainless steels, but thinks Chosera gives a better feeling with carbon. However, have not tried Shapton pro 2K.
